Queen’s South Africa 1899-1902, 2 clasps, Tugela Heights, Relief of Ladysmith (83048 Dvr. G. Wright, 73rd Bty. R.F.A.) good very fine £100-140

George Wright was born in Dover, Kent. A Groom by occupation, he attested for the Royal Artillery at Chatham on 16 January 1891, aged 18 years, 7 months. He served at Home with the R.F.A. until transferred to the Army Reserve in January 1898. Recalled in October 1899, he served with the 73rd Battery in South Africa, November 1899-August 1900. Transferred once more to the Army Reserve in April 1902. With copied service papers and roll extract.
